## Recovering the Pellwick Partner Drop

If a partner says they're locked out of the Pellwick SFTP drop, don't panic — it happens weekly. First confirm their feed name and last successful upload. Then reset access from the Harbormarch console. When the console asks for it, enter the recovery passphrase shown below:

vault phrase of hawif-kahif = quenys-ralok-keliel-julox-oliwyn-briix

☐ Ceremony step 4 — Migration freeze. Plugin authors: before the Drossel key ceremony begins, confirm all pending schema migrations against the Quillbase tenant are expand-only. No column drops, no renames, no backfills mid-ceremony. Dual-write shims must stay enabled until the new signing key is live. Verify your plugin's migration lock is held and the zero-downtime checklist in the Tarnhelm portal shows green. Once verified, unseal your plugin's ceremony credentials using the recovery passphrase that appears below.

recovery phrase for hahof-kajof: briwyn-wenwyn

Step 4: Enable idempotency keys for payment retries. Before migrating any merchant on Paylune, confirm their retry window in the Corvax dashboard, since retries issued without a key will double-charge during the transition. Each retry must reuse the original key; a new key signals a new intent. Walk customers through this carefully if they ask why a retry was declined. Once the flag is enabled per tenant, verify the gateway picks up the settings below.

service settings:
PELATH_PIN=5541
PELATH_TENANT=eliath
PELATH_METRICS_HOST=metrics.pelath.qorveltech.example
PELATH_SEAL=seal_2e786e59
PELATH_STANDBY_TEAM=eliius

## Further Reading

The Pixelbin image cache leaked decoded buffers when eviction raced with concurrent fetches, retaining roughly 4 MB per orphaned entry. The fix in release 2.9 introduces refcounted handles. Security reviewers should note the leak exposed no cross-tenant data. Full heap analysis and exploitability notes are on the internal page below.

operations page: https://confluence.lumicsys.internal/projects/display/projects/display